I have installed NetJuke on my Windows computer no problem. I am ready to go
live with it and I am trying to install it on my hosted domain.


  *nix OS
  PHP 4.3.0 (safe mode is off & mysql is compiled in PHP.
  Mysql (I have my username & password) My hosting company only allow
connections from localhost.  I am wondering if this is will be a problem
with the creation of links.


I have dumped the database a few times now. The database gets created just
fine. The Install Form asks me to open/download the inc-prefs.php.

I save it locally and then upload it. I have tried changing the permissions
on the file after uploading it.
After this I am back at the Install Form.

When I goto mydomain.com/netjuke/ I get this error.

      Quote:
      Warning: main(cc_license.php) [function.main]: failed to create
stream: No such file or directory in
/home/www/username/netjuke/lib/cc_license/cc_by.php on line 14

      Fatal error: main() [function.main]: Failed opening required
'cc_license.php' (include_path='') in
/home/www/username/netjuke/lib/cc_license/cc_by.php on line 14

The cc_license.php file does exist.

What am I missing?
